Appsecure logo

CVE-2022-0500: High Vulnerability in Linux Kernel BPF Subsystem

CVE-2022-0500 is a high-severity vulnerability in the Linux kernel's BPF subsystem, allowing local users to potentially crash systems or escalate privileges. Immediate patching is advised.

HIGHCVSS 7.8 · Published March 25, 2022

Not a customer? See how AppSecure simulates real world attacks to protect your infrastructure.

Speak to Experts

CVE-2022-0500 is a high-severity vulnerability identified in the Linux kernel, specifically affecting the BPF subsystem. The vulnerability arises from unrestricted eBPF usage by the BPF_BTF_LOAD function, which can lead to a possible out-of-bounds memory write. This flaw allows a local user to either crash the system or escalate their privileges. With a CVSS score of 7.8, this vulnerability poses significant risks to organizations utilizing affected Linux kernels.

The urgency for organizations to address this vulnerability cannot be overstated. The exploitation potential of this flaw allows attackers to gain elevated privileges, which can lead to unauthorized access and control over critical system resources. Organizations are strongly advised to prioritize remediation efforts to mitigate the risk associated with this vulnerability.

Currently, there are no known exploits or public proof-of-concept (PoC) code available; however, the nature of the vulnerability suggests that it could be leveraged by attackers with sufficient skill and access. Therefore, proactive measures to patch and secure systems are essential.

Organizations using the affected versions of the Linux kernel should immediately implement the necessary patches provided by their vendors to protect against potential exploitation.

Vulnerability Details

The flaw referenced in CVE-2022-0500 is characterized by unrestricted eBPF usage by the BPF_BTF_LOAD function. This can lead to an out-of-bounds memory write in the BPF subsystem of the Linux kernel, allowing local users to crash the system or escalate their privileges. The vulnerability has a CVSS score of 7.8, indicating high severity, and impacts systems running kernel versions from 5.10 to below 5.15.37, as well as specific versions of Fedora and NetApp firmware.

The vulnerability was published on March 25, 2022, and the associated weaknesses include CWE-119 (Improper Restriction of Operations within the Bounds of a Memory Buffer) and CWE-787 (Out-of-bounds Write).

Technical Analysis

The root cause of this vulnerability lies in the manner in which the Linux kernel allows users to load BPF Type Format (BTF) data. The lack of proper validation and restrictions leads to an environment where a malicious local user can exploit this oversight, resulting in an out-of-bounds memory write. This scenario can lead to critical memory corruption, providing attackers the ability to crash the system or escalate their privileges.

The attack vector is local, meaning that an attacker must have local access to the system. The complexity of the attack is low, as it does not require significant skills or knowledge to exploit. Privileges required to exploit the vulnerability are also low, and no user interaction is necessary. The impacts include high confidentiality, integrity, and availability impact, making this a critical vulnerability that organizations must address.

Risk & Impact Analysis

The real-world risk posed by CVE-2022-0500 is significant, given the high potential for privilege escalation and system crashes. Organizations running affected versions of the Linux kernel or utilizing specific firmware from NetApp are at risk of unauthorized access and control over their systems. This vulnerability's blast radius can extend to critical systems, potentially leading to severe operational disruptions.

The urgency for organizations to act is underscored by the high CVSS score and the potential for exploitation in environments where local access is already established. Organizations should prioritize patching this vulnerability to prevent attackers from leveraging this flaw to compromise their systems.

Exploitation Status

Signal

Status

Known Exploit

No

Public PoC

No

Actively Exploited

No

Ransomware Use

No

Affected Versions

The following versions are affected by CVE-2022-0500: Linux kernel versions from 5.10 up to but not including 5.15.37, as well as Fedora versions 34 and 35. Additionally, various NetApp firmware versions are also vulnerable.

Mitigation & Remediation

Organizations should prioritize patching the affected systems. The latest patches from the Linux kernel maintainers, Fedora, and NetApp should be applied immediately to mitigate this vulnerability. If patching is not feasible, consider implementing additional security measures such as restricting local access to affected systems and monitoring for unusual activity.

For more information on penetration testing services, organizations can refer to penetration testing to assess the effectiveness of their current security measures.

Detection Guidance

Organizations should monitor logs for any indicators of abnormal behavior that could suggest exploitation attempts. Look for signs of privilege escalation and unusual access patterns that deviate from normal operations.

AppSecure Threat Intelligence Insight

The long-term significance of CVE-2022-0500 lies in its demonstration of potential weaknesses within the Linux kernel's handling of eBPF. As organizations increasingly rely on Linux in critical infrastructure, the lessons learned from this vulnerability emphasize the importance of rigorous security testing and continuous assessment.

Security teams can benefit from reviewing penetration testing methodologies to enhance their defenses against similar vulnerabilities in the future.

Furthermore, understanding the patterns and trends in vulnerabilities can guide organizations in prioritizing their security efforts. Engaging in vulnerability management programs can ensure that similar flaws are identified and remediated promptly.

Lastly, organizations should consider adopting a proactive approach to security through regular assessments and reviews of their security posture. This can include engaging in red teaming exercises to simulate potential attacks and identify weaknesses before they can be exploited.

Disclaimer: This content was generated using AI. While we strive for accuracy, please verify critical information with official sources.

Latest CVEs. Recently published vulnerabilities from the NVD database.

View all vulnerabilities
CVE IDSeverity
CVE-2025-65418HIGH
CVE-2025-65417MEDIUM
CVE-2025-65416MEDIUM
CVE-2025-65415MEDIUM
CVE-2025-61314HIGH

Protect Your Business with Hacker-Focused Approach.